I am the new owner of a 3650BH and when my unit is plugged in how do I turn off the power to my fridge? My unit has the full size fridge and I am unsure if I should allow the fridge to run when not in use.

The easiest way is to flip the breaker in the breaker box below the audio system. They put the fridge on a separate circuit.

There should be a white panel switch opposite your main entry door that controls the inverter. I believe mine is the top right switch. Simply hold that switch down for a few seconds until the green light goes out.

Even if your main batteries are still on they won't be used to power the fridge unless the inverter is on.

If you have the 22 cubic foot residential refrigerator, and your coach is plugged into shore power, you could leave it running. It's no different than leaving your refrigerator running all the time in your sticks and bricks home.

If you want to shut it off, Turtlpwr has it right. Shut off the inverter. That way if there's a power failure the frig won't switch over and drain your batteries.
